Transaction 2c284d4c956a847c84197d719e0d3a20cefc4163110eb923dacb9d263fd11bdf

200 Input
1 Outputs
  • 2c284d4c956a847c84197d719e0d3a20cefc4163110eb923dacb9d263fd11bdf:0
  • value  158158229
    address  3DDuAspuL1NbVuuPWtMD1vcNgh55E4ry6q